mysql怎么查看索引名 mysql查看索引字段

Mysql-多表查詢as索引

1、Mysql多表聯(lián)合索引:多表聯(lián)合索引在查詢語句中能加速查詢速度。select * from table1,table2 where tableid = tableid。

創(chuàng)新互聯(lián)公司專注于企業(yè)全網(wǎng)整合營銷推廣、網(wǎng)站重做改版、云巖網(wǎng)站定制設(shè)計(jì)、自適應(yīng)品牌網(wǎng)站建設(shè)、H5建站商城建設(shè)、集團(tuán)公司官網(wǎng)建設(shè)、外貿(mào)營銷網(wǎng)站建設(shè)、高端網(wǎng)站制作、響應(yīng)式網(wǎng)頁設(shè)計(jì)等建站業(yè)務(wù),價(jià)格優(yōu)惠性價(jià)比高,為云巖等各大城市提供網(wǎng)站開發(fā)制作服務(wù)。

2、全部都是全表掃描,根據(jù)MySQL聯(lián)表查詢的算法 Nested-Loop Join ,MySQL查詢的結(jié)果集是3張表的笛卡爾積,所以效率特別低。耗時(shí)變成 20毫秒 給Where條件建立索引,并不一定會(huì)使用。

3、table_7 as g on (g.ch=f.ch) inner (join) table_8 as h on (h.ch=g.ch) inner (join) table_9 as i on (i.ch =h.ch);其實(shí)這個(gè)sql的查詢命令你可以用一個(gè)循環(huán)來做,將字符串搞好就可以了。

MySql中如何查詢哪個(gè)是索引?

如果我們沒有指定,Mysql就會(huì)自動(dòng)找一個(gè)非空的唯一索引當(dāng)主鍵。如果沒有這種字段,Mysql就會(huì)創(chuàng)建一個(gè)大小為6字節(jié)的自增主鍵。首先我們還是先把表結(jié)構(gòu)說下:用戶表tb_user結(jié)構(gòu)如下:不要在索引列上進(jìn)行運(yùn)算操作,索引將失效。

數(shù)據(jù)庫名:指定需要查看索引的數(shù)據(jù)表所在的數(shù)據(jù)庫,可省略。比如,SHOW INDEX FROM student FROM test; 語句表示查看 test 數(shù)據(jù)庫中 student 數(shù)據(jù)表的索引。

根據(jù)表名,查詢一張表的索引:select * from user_indexes where table_name=upper(表名)。根據(jù)索引號(hào),查詢表索引字段:select * from user_ind_columns where index_name=(索引名)。

用mysql查詢某字段是否有索引怎么做?

1、數(shù)據(jù)庫名:指定需要查看索引的數(shù)據(jù)表所在的數(shù)據(jù)庫,可省略。比如,SHOW INDEX FROM student FROM test; 語句表示查看 test 數(shù)據(jù)庫中 student 數(shù)據(jù)表的索引。

2、索引只在 name 上面有 換句話說, 也就是 WHERE 里面的條件, 會(huì)自動(dòng)判斷,有沒有 可用的索引,如果有, 該不該用。多列索引,就是一個(gè)索引,包含了2個(gè)字段。

3、索引是滿足某種特定查找算法的數(shù)據(jù)結(jié)構(gòu),而這些數(shù)據(jù)結(jié)構(gòu)會(huì)以某種方式指向數(shù)據(jù),從而實(shí)現(xiàn)高效查找數(shù)據(jù)。

4、首先打開PL/SQL,并進(jìn)行登錄。打開SQL window窗口,輸入需要查詢的表名。右擊表名選擇右擊菜單中edit選項(xiàng)。點(diǎn)擊indexes選項(xiàng),進(jìn)入到索引查看tab頁面。

5、創(chuàng)建mysql數(shù)據(jù)庫時(shí)需要?jiǎng)?chuàng)建索引,但是mysql并不有drop index index_name if exists on table_name這樣的語法,所以寫一個(gè)存儲(chǔ)過程來判斷,如果存在就刪除后再創(chuàng)建新的索引。

6、根據(jù)索引號(hào),查詢表索引字段:select * from user_ind_columns where index_name=(索引名)。

如何查看MySQL索引

數(shù)據(jù)庫名:指定需要查看索引的數(shù)據(jù)表所在的數(shù)據(jù)庫,可省略。比如,SHOW INDEX FROM student FROM test; 語句表示查看 test 數(shù)據(jù)庫中 student 數(shù)據(jù)表的索引。

mysql SHOW INDEX FROM mydb.mytable;SHOW KEYS是SHOW INDEX的同義詞。您也可以使用mysqlshow -k db_name tbl_name命令列舉一個(gè)表的索引。SHOW INNODB STATUS語法 SHOW INNODB STATUS SHOW INDEX會(huì)返回表索引信息。

查看索引 mysql show index from tblname;mysql show keys from tblname;· Table 表的名稱?!?Non_unique 如果索引不能包括重復(fù)詞,則為0。如果可以,則為1?!?Key_name 索引的名稱。

mysql中如何查看和刪除唯一索引

如圖為MySQL刪除唯一索引的基本語法。為了便于演示,我們需要根據(jù)圖示代碼創(chuàng)建一個(gè)唯一索引。我們需要根據(jù)圖示代碼查看數(shù)據(jù)表當(dāng)前的索引情況。我們需要根據(jù)圖示代碼輸入mysql刪除唯一索引。

你好!你使用的是PHPmyadmin 吧。你可以直接使用SQL語言來取消。

在刪除或者修改sql語句的where條件中含有已經(jīng)建立索引的字段 mysql優(yōu)化器會(huì)根據(jù)查詢條件使用索引進(jìn)行sql優(yōu)化 用EXPLAIN加在待操作的sql語句之前,執(zhí)行一下。

Collation表示列以何種順序存儲(chǔ)在索引中。在 MySQL 中,升序顯示值“A”(升序),若顯示為 NULL,則表示無分類。Cardinality索引中唯一值數(shù)目的估計(jì)值。

常見的索引類型:哈希表、有序數(shù)組、搜索樹。mysql之普通索引和唯一索引。

文章名稱:mysql怎么查看索引名 mysql查看索引字段
網(wǎng)站鏈接:http://muchs.cn/article5/digdeoi.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供用戶體驗(yàn)、微信公眾號(hào)、做網(wǎng)站、網(wǎng)站收錄、營銷型網(wǎng)站建設(shè)、電子商務(wù)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

成都seo排名網(wǎng)站優(yōu)化